How much do video marketing j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 15, 2026, the average hourly pay for video marketing in the United States is $32.69,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$21.63 and $43.27 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in video marketing?

To thrive in Video Marketing, you need expertise in content creation, video editing, digital marketing strategies, and a solid understanding of audience engagement analytics. Proficiency with video editing software like Adobe Premiere Pro or Final Cut Pro, as well as familiarity with platforms such as YouTube, TikTok, and social media advertising tools, is commonly required. Strong storytelling ability, creativity, attention to detail, and collaboration skills are vital to excel. These skills and qualities are essential for producing impactful video content that boosts brand visibility and drives desired marketing outcomes.

What does a video marketing do?

A video marketing professional creates, plans, and executes video content to promote products, services, or brands. They analyze target audiences, develop creative concepts, and use tools like editing software to produce engaging videos for digital platforms. Strong communication skills and knowledge of marketing strategies are essential in this role.

What are the typical career advancement opportunities for professionals in video marketing?

Video Marketing professionals can progress to roles such as Video Marketing Manager, Content Strategist, or even Head of Digital Marketing as they gain experience and demonstrate measurable results. Many organizations also offer opportunities to specialize in areas like social media video campaigns, influencer partnerships, or branded content production. Building a robust portfolio of successful video projects can lead to leadership roles and expanded responsibilities over time. Additionally, continued learning and staying current with emerging video trends can open new doors in this rapidly evolving field.

What does a video marketer do?

A Video Marketer creates, optimizes, and promotes video content to engage audiences and drive marketing goals. This includes planning video strategies, producing content, managing distribution across platforms, and analyzing performance metrics. They work closely with creative teams, social media managers, and digital marketers to ensure videos align with brand messaging and target audience preferences. Effective video marketing increases brand awareness, website traffic, and customer engagement.

Description of the Position: The St. Olaf Athletic Department is hiring a small team of students experienced in digital storytelling and video marketing. You will assist in generating energizing videos that promote the St. Olaf Athletics brand and provide fans and recruits a look into what it means to be an Ole.
This role requires strong project management skills and the ability to work on deadlines. The ideal team member is someone motivated to learn and execute all stages of the video production process: conceptualizing, filming, and editing content that effectively tells the story of 26 varsity sports programs.
If you are interested in learning more about athletics video content production, apply today! Previous video filming/editing experience is encouraged. Applicants should have their own equipment.
Work hours are project-dependent. This role will focus on non-event related coverage (i.e. "behind the scenes" recruiting video, student-athlete profiles, mic'd up videos, weightroom hype video, social media campaigns, etc.). Ideal candidates will be able to independently see a project through from conception to a final edit.
Transferable Skills: Conceptualizing/shooting/editing, communication skills, ability to work in a team and independently
Duties and Responsibilities: Students will work with the Athletics Creative & Digital Media Strategist to conceptualize, shoot, and edit a variety of videos that promote the St. Olaf Athletics with a focus on social media content.
Qualifications: Familiarity with DSLR/Mirrorless cameras is strongly preferred. Knowledge of Adobe Premiere Pro or a similar program is strongly preferred. Ability to conceptualize, shoot, and edit content that adheres to institutional brand standards. Attention to schedule and willingness to arrive on time and stay until work is done. Eagerness to learn and ability to effectively present and communicate new ideas. Strong work ethic, responsibility, and ability to work independently.
